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
Соединения к базе, как увеличить? (max_connections)
|
|||
|---|---|---|---|
|
#18+
Здравствуйте. Стоит: 5.7.20-0ubuntu0.16.04.1 В конфиге mysqld.cnf установил строки: Код: xml 1. 2. После перезагрузки базы или сервера, max_connections всё равно = 100. Работает только команда set global max_connections = 500; Тогда становится = 500. Но после перезагрузки опять 100. Как установить max_connections = 500 (глобально)?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 03.11.2017, 10:46 |
|
||
|
Соединения к базе, как увеличить? (max_connections)
|
|||
|---|---|---|---|
|
#18+
1) Проверьте значения open_files_limit и table_open_cache. Подробности тут . 2) Проверьте, в какой именно секции конфиг-файла находится значение max_connections. Это должна быть секция [mysqld]. 3) Проверьте, действительно ли используется файл mysqld.cnf, а не какой-то другой. 4) В конце концов, задайте значение в командной строке запуска демона.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 03.11.2017, 11:07 |
|
||
|
Соединения к базе, как увеличить? (max_connections)
|
|||
|---|---|---|---|
|
#18+
Akina1) Проверьте значения open_files_limit и table_open_cache. Подробности тут . 2) Проверьте, в какой именно секции конфиг-файла находится значение max_connections. Это должна быть секция [mysqld]. 3) Проверьте, действительно ли используется файл mysqld.cnf, а не какой-то другой. 4) В конце концов, задайте значение в командной строке запуска демона. 1. С ними всё нормально. 2. В секции [mysqld] 3. Действительно mysqld.cnf, на него стоит. В m.cfg инклайды: !includedir /etc/mysql/conf.d/ !includedir /etc/mysql/mysql.conf.d/ 4. К сожалению я нуп. Вроде как должно работать. ос чистая. Называется поставил 16.04. На 12.04 всё работало и устанавливало лимиты через кфг. А здесь ужас :( 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 03.11.2017, 11:42 |
|
||
|
Соединения к базе, как увеличить? (max_connections)
|
|||
|---|---|---|---|
|
#18+
Я так понимаю. Проще всего установить запрос: mysql> set global max_connections = 500; в крон?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 04.11.2017, 03:27 |
|
||
|
Соединения к базе, как увеличить? (max_connections)
|
|||
|---|---|---|---|
|
#18+
Булыжник, Но правильнее будет выяснить, где перезатирается значение в конфиге. Нужно, как минимум, просмотреть все включаемые файлы.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 04.11.2017, 11:01 |
|
||
|
Соединения к базе, как увеличить? (max_connections)
|
|||
|---|---|---|---|
|
#18+
Булыжник, А для чего вам столько одновременных сессий в MySQL? 100 - это довольно много. Вряд ли у вас есть столько ядер на сервере, значит многие из них все равно будут терять время в ожидании ресурсов. Предположу, что лучше заняться оптимизацией, чтобы сократить потребность в сессиях или потребность каждой из них в процессорном времени. Например, оптимизировать запросы.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 04.11.2017, 11:07 |
|
||
|
|

start [/forum/topic.php?fid=47&msg=39547242&tid=1830299]: |
0ms |
get settings: |
10ms |
get forum list: |
12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
42ms |
get topic data: |
11ms |
get forum data: |
2ms |
get page messages: |
45ms |
get tp. blocked users: |
2ms |
| others: | 12ms |
| total: | 144ms |

| 0 / 0 |
